Geomorphic Systems:

Hillslope: slope wash, bioturbation, mass movements

Fluvial: water action; channels, fans, deltas

Aeolian: wind action; dunes, yardangs

Glacial: ice action, both alpine and ice sheet; cirques, glacial lakes

Periglacial: freeze-thaw; patterned ground, thaw lakes

Coastal: wave and longshore currents; spits, barrier is.

Upland landscapes are comprised of two interacting surfaces:• P, rate of bedrock recession by conversion to soil, is controlled primarilyby rock type, climate, soil thickness• E, erosion rate is also controlled by soil thickness and topographic shape

Simplest model:• Colluvial transport proportional to slope (i.e. topography is diffusiveif soil exists).• Bedrock recession rate decreases exponentially with soil thickness.

Model predictionsfor soil-thicknesssteady state:

h0 approx. 0.5 mfrom cosmogenicnuclide studies

predicts bare slope above a threshold concavity. breaks down for concave slopes
